Here’s the thing. Portfolio tracking isn’t just price charts. It’s asset provenance (where did that token come from?), impermanent loss visibility for LP positions, realized vs unrealized yields, and gas-aware actions so you don’t blow profits on fees. Short version: if your wallet only shows balances, you’re flying blind. Long version: you need transaction-level context, cross-chain asset mapping, and a single ledger that reconciles wrapped assets so you see your true exposure across chains.
Whoa! That last bit matters. Somethin’ as simple as a wrapped token on BSC vs the same asset on Ethereum can look like two separate holdings unless your tracker understands equivalence. That’s confusing for users and dangerous for yield farmers who re-allocate often.

Yield farming though… that part bugs me. High APYs attract users like a magnet, but the mechanics are nuanced. Pools with tiny TVL can spike APY one day and evaporate the next. You need on-device alerts for TVL changes, automated risk labels (high/medium/low), and quick liquidation paths if something goes sideways. Also—tiny tangent—watch out for compounding frequency: daily compounding helps, but fees often eat the gains if you’re rebalancing too often.
Something felt off about many “auto-farm” promises. They often hide gas optimization assumptions that only hold on certain chains. My early assumption was: automated compounding is uniformly great. Actually, wait—let me rephrase that: automated compounding is great when gas is low or when rewards are high enough to justify transactions. Otherwise, you’re just paying to rebalance. So a smart wallet should simulate net APY after gas estimates and offer “do nothing” vs “compound now” recommendations.
Hmm… here’s a real-world scenario: you stake on Chain A, earn rewards denominated in token X, and then a bridge move is required to turn X into a stable asset on Chain B where you want to farm. Each step has fee vectors and bridge risk. If your tracker isn’t chain-aware, you miss compound friction. If it is, you get a projected timeline: how long to bridge, estimated costs, and a net-return forecast. That projection alone saves time and keeps decision-making sober.

Another important piece: in-wallet price oracles. If your portfolio tracker pulls prices from just one feed, it can be manipulated on low-liquidity markets. A resilient wallet queries multiple oracles or fallbacks to DEX TWAP when needed. On one experiment I did, a single-source price feed made a liquidity pool look super profitable for a hot minute—until on-chain arbitrage corrected it. Not fun if you reallocated based on that blip.
Real talk—security tradeoffs are real. Multi-chain convenience sometimes comes packaged with more attack surface. Bridges are notably risky. My advice (not legal advice): prefer bridges with verifiable audits, time-delays for large transfers, and transparent multisig guardians. Smaller, faster chains are great for cheap compounding, but heavy allocations should live on chains with mature security primitives. FAQ
How do I keep track of wrapped tokens across chains?
Use a wallet that maps wrapped tokens to their canonical asset and shows aggregate exposure. Good trackers will label origin chain, bridge history, and estimate conversion costs. If you see duplicate listings for the same economic interest, dig into token contract details before moving funds.
Is automated yield compounding worth it on mobile?
Depends. If gas is low and APY outpaces transaction costs, compounding helps. If not, manual or timed compounding (when gas dips) is smarter. A wallet that simulates net yield after fees gives you the data to decide without guesswork.
